Basic infrastructure for successful community gardening

THERE IS A COMMON SET OF DESIGN ELEMENTS that make the experience of community gardening an enjoyable one. It is a set that has become defined through more than 30 years of community gardening in Australia and that can be considered as the basic infrastructure to include in community garden design and construction. As such, it is something to take into consideration in the planning of new community gardens.

1. Making a start

15. January 2002

0 Comments

There are two ways to start a community garden… from the bottom up or the top down. Both approaches work and which one is used depends upon where the proposal for a community garden comes from.
